Block

#21,415,662
Block Number
21,415,662 @ 04/15/2025, 02:55:30
Status
Finalized
ID
0x0146c6ee81a62caf1a397251e6b9edcef58e110ab38ec3c813dda0ab604385f8
Transactions
Gas Used
18124587/40000000 (45.31% Used)
Total Score
2,091,168,406 (+99)
Rewards
56.86 VTHO